Stocks Info

This NASDAQ-listed company operates within the Specialty Retail industry segment, falling under the Consumer Cyclical sector. At the end of the last regular session, the stock closed at $2.60 and fluctuated between $2.6500 as its day high and $2.5325 as its day low. The current market capitalization of Petco Health and Wellness Co Inc is $698.07M. A total of 2.2 million shares were traded on the day, compared to an average of 4.80M shares.

Insider trades can also provide insight into a stock’s future direction. During the recent three months, WOOF has seen 0 BUY and 0 SELL insider trades, representing the acquisition of 0 and the disposition of 0 shares. Over the last 12 months, there were 18 BUYs and 49 SELLs from insiders. Insiders purchased 1,614,391 shares during that period but sold 410,187.

In the most recent transaction, BRIGGS GARY S bought 30,000 shares of WOOF for 3.33 per share on Dec 01. After the transaction, the Director now owns 70,085 company shares. In a previous transaction on Mar 28, COUGHLIN RON bought 61,040 shares at 8.27 per share. WOOF shares that CEO & Chairman owns now total 618,317.

Balance Sheet Annually/Quarterly

In a balance sheet, you can see what assets and liabilities the company has, as well as how much equity investors have invested. These figures can be used to calculate a company’s financial ratios to give investors a better idea of its prospects. WOOF’s latest balance sheet shows that the firm has $211.60M in Cash & Short Term Investments as of fiscal 2022. There were $3.05B in debt and $1.05B in liabilities at the time. Its Book Value Per Share was $4.45, while its Total Shareholder’s Equity was $2.26B.
